What is TikTok Shop Food Delivery?
TikTok Shop integrates e-commerce directly into the TikTok app, allowing users to discover and purchase products without leaving the platform. For restaurants, the instant delivery feature enables customers to order food for same-day delivery, creating a seamless path from discovery to purchase.

How to Set Up TikTok Shop Food Delivery in Singapore
Step 1: Create Your TikTok Shop Account
Visit the TikTok Shop Seller Center and register your restaurant business. You'll need:
- Singapore ACRA registration
- Business bank account details
- Food hygiene certification
- Menu photos and descriptions
Step 2: Configure Your Menu
Upload high-quality images of your dishes. Use clear, appetizing descriptions. Set accurate preparation times to manage customer expectations.
Step 3: Enable Instant Delivery
Partner with TikTok's delivery logistics providers. Currently, the platform works with local delivery partners who can handle same-day deliveries within the Singapore island.
Step 4: Create Engaging Content
Video content is king on TikTok. Showcase your signature dishes, behind-the-scenes kitchen footage, and special promotions. Aim for authentic, localized content that resonates with Singaporean audiences.

Comparing TikTok Shop vs Traditional Delivery Platforms
| Feature | TikTok Shop | GrabFood | Foodpanda |
|---|---|---|---|
| Commission Rate | 5-10% | 15-20% | 15-18% |
| Marketing Reach | Built-in viral potential | Paid advertising | Paid advertising |
| Delivery Radius | Limited (expanding) | Island-wide | Island-wide |
| Customer Base | Younger demographic | Broad demographic | Broad demographic |
| Video Content | Required | Optional | Optional |
